CREATE DATABASE
语句来创建数据库。,``sql,CREATE DATABASE mydatabase;,
``在数字化时代,数据是任何企业或项目的核心资产,为了高效管理和存储这些数据,数据库扮演着至关重要的角色,MySQL作为一款开源的关系型数据库管理系统,因其高性能、稳定性和易用性而广受欢迎,本文将详细指导您如何在MySQL中创建数据库,包括必要的步骤、注意事项以及常见问题解答,帮助您顺利搭建起自己的数据管理平台。
一、准备工作
在开始之前,请确保您已经安装了MySQL服务器,并且拥有相应的访问权限,如果没有安装,您可以从MySQL官方网站下载并按照指南进行安装,准备好您的MySQL用户名和密码,因为在接下来的操作中需要用到。
二、登录MySQL命令行客户端
1、打开命令提示符/终端:根据您的操作系统,打开相应的命令行工具(Windows用户使用CMD或PowerShell,Mac或Linux用户使用Terminal)。
2、连接到MySQL服务器:输入以下命令并回车,替换your_username
为您的MySQL用户名,your_password
为您的密码:
mysql -u your_username -p
系统会提示您输入密码,正确输入后即可进入MySQL命令行界面。
三、创建数据库
一旦成功登录到MySQL命令行,就可以开始创建数据库了,执行以下SQL语句来创建一个名为new_database
的新数据库:
CREATE DATABASE new_database;
执行该命令后,如果一切正常,您应该会看到类似“Query OK, 1 row affected”的消息,表示数据库创建成功。
四、查看已创建的数据库
为了确认数据库是否已成功创建,可以使用以下命令列出所有数据库:
SHOW DATABASES;
这将显示当前MySQL服务器上所有的数据库列表,包括刚刚创建的new_database
。
五、使用新创建的数据库
创建完数据库后,您可能想要立即对其进行操作,需要选择这个数据库:
USE new_database;
您就可以在这个选定的数据库中创建表、插入数据等操作了。
六、注意事项
命名规则:数据库名称应遵循MySQL的命名规则,通常只能包含字母、数字和下划线,且不能以数字开头。
权限管理:考虑为不同的用户分配适当的权限,以保护数据库的安全。
备份与恢复:定期备份数据库是良好的实践,以防数据丢失或损坏。
七、相关问答FAQs
Q1: 如何更改已创建的数据库的名称?
A1: MySQL不支持直接重命名数据库,如果您需要更改数据库名称,建议导出原数据库的数据和结构,然后导入到新创建的数据库中,最后删除旧数据库,具体步骤如下:
1、导出原数据库:mysqldump -u username -p new_database > backup.sql
2、创建新数据库:CREATE DATABASE new_name;
3、导入数据到新数据库:mysql -u username -p new_name < backup.sql
4、删除旧数据库:DROP DATABASE new_database;
Q2: 如果创建数据库时遇到“ERROR 1007 (HY000): Can't create database 'new_database'; database exists”错误怎么办?
A2: 这个错误意味着您尝试创建的数据库名称已经存在,解决这个问题的方法是选择一个不同的数据库名称重新创建,或者先删除现有的同名数据库(如果确定不再需要的话),再重新创建,删除数据库的命令是:DROP DATABASE IF EXISTS new_database;
,之后可以安全地再次尝试创建同名数据库。
以上就是关于“mysql创建数据库在哪_创建MySQL数据库”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!